隠れた名ツールSub-Agent Collective!/vanコマンドでAI開発革命
はじめに
Claude Codeを愛用していらっしゃる皆さま、こんなお悩みはございませんの?
「複雑なプロジェクトで、フロントエンド、バックエンド、テストを同時に進めたいけれど、一つのエージェントでは切り替えが煩わしくて...」
実は、そのような開発者の皆さまのお悩みを解決してくれる隠れた名ツールを発見いたしましたの。それが「Claude Code Sub-Agent Collective」ですわ。
GitHub Repository: https://github.com/vanzan01/claude-code-sub-agent-collective
このツールの素晴らしさ
/van
コマンド一つで適切なサブエージェントに自動ルーティング
使い方は驚くほどエレガントですの。たとえば:
# フロントエンドの作業をしたい
/van "Reactコンポーネントを作ってテストも書いて"
# バックエンドAPI開発
/van "Express APIを作成してOpenAPI仕様書も生成して"
# データベース設計
/van "PostgreSQLのスキーマ設計とマイグレーションファイル作成"
/van
コマンドを使うだけで、30以上の専門エージェントが自動的に最適な作業を並列実行してくれますの。まるで優秀な執事団が一斉にお仕事を始めるような感じですわ。
実際の性能改善データ
わたくしの調査結果によりますと:
- 90.2%の性能向上: 単一エージェントと比較
- 週単位の作業が数時間に短縮
- 並列処理による劇的な時間短縮
これは決して誇張ではございません。実際の測定データに基づいた確かな数値ですわ。
技術的な仕組みがユニーク
ハブ・アンド・スポーク型アーキテクチャ
一般的なマルチエージェントシステムは、エージェント同士が直接やり取りして混乱しがちです。
しかし、このツールは:
ユーザーリクエスト
↓
Claude Code(中央ハブ)
↓
最適な専門エージェントを自動選択
↓
並列実行・結果統合
このハブ・アンド・スポーク型の設計により、効率的で整理された協調体制を実現しています。
Test-Driven Development(TDD)が強制される革命的システム
このツールの最も画期的な特徴は、TDD(テスト駆動開発)を完全に強制する仕組みですの!
従来のAI開発では、多くの場合「とりあえず動くコード」が生成されがちでしたわ。しかし、このツールは違いますの:
- RED: まずテストを書くことが絶対条件
- GREEN: テストを通すコードを実装
- REFACTOR: コードを美しく改善
このTDDサイクルが自動的に強制実行されるため、品質の高いコードが自然と生まれますの。
TDD強制の具体的メリット
- 設計品質の向上: テストファーストにより、より良い設計が生まれる
- バグの大幅削減: テストカバレッジが自動的に高くなる
- リファクタリングの安全性: テストがあるため、安心してコードを改善できる
- 保守性の向上: テストがドキュメントとしても機能
これまで「TDDは面倒」と感じていた開発者様にとって、まさに革命的な体験となりますわ。
実際の活用場面での優雅な威力
複雑なプロジェクトでの圧倒的パフォーマンス
特に以下のような場面で、その真価を発揮いたしますの:
マイクロサービス開発
/van "ユーザー管理サービスとAPI Gateway、Redis連携まで一括で構築"
フルスタック開発
/van "Next.js + Node.js + PostgreSQLの完全なCRUDアプリケーション作成"
品質保証プロセス
/van "既存コードのテストカバレッジ向上とCI/CD設定"
開発チームでの華麗な実績
実際の開発チームでは、このような素晴らしい成果を上げていらっしゃいますの:
- 47のマイクロサービス移行を3ヶ月で完了: すべてのサービスが完璧なテスト付きで
- コードレビューとテスト作成を同時並行: TDD強制により品質が保証された状態で
- セキュリティ監査と機能開発を両立: テストがセキュリティ要件も検証
導入方法(とてもエレガントですわ)
インストール
# 基本インストール(推奨)
npx claude-code-collective init
# 軽量版(小規模プロジェクト用)
npx claude-code-collective init --minimal
# インタラクティブセットアップ
npx claude-code-collective init --interactive
管理コマンド
# システム状況確認
npx claude-code-collective status
# インストール整合性チェック
npx claude-code-collective validate
# 完全削除(不要になったら)
npx claude-code-collective clean
使用開始
インストール後、Claude Codeで/van
コマンドが使えるようになりますの:
/van "ユーザー認証機能をテスト付きで実装してください"
これだけで、認証に特化したエージェントが自動選択され、TDDサイクルに従った完璧な実装が開始されますわ。
注意すべき点
リソース消費は多め
- 高いトークン消費: マルチエージェント実行による
- メモリ使用量: 複数エージェント同時実行
- 初期化コスト: エージェント起動時のオーバーヘッド
実験段階のツール
- アルファ版: プロダクション環境では慎重に
- Node.js ≥ 16.0.0が必要
- TDD重視: テストを書かない開発スタイルには不向き(むしろこれが最大の価値ですわ)
他のマルチエージェントツールとの比較
VoltAgent vs このツール
機能 | VoltAgent | Sub-Agent Collective |
---|---|---|
エージェント数 | 100+ | 30+ |
成熟度 | プロダクション対応 | 実験段階 |
特化機能 | 汎用的 | TDD特化 |
アーキテクチャ | 個別集合 | 統合コレクティブ |
なぜこのツールを選ぶべきか
- コンテキストエンジニアリング研究に基づく設計
- 完全自動委譲システム
- 品質重視の開発を強制する仕組み
- 学術的アプローチによる最適化
今後の展望
短期的な改善予定
- TaskMaster MCPの安定性向上
- パフォーマンス最適化
- Web開発以外のドメイン対応
長期的なビジョン
- AI協調の革新(マルチモーダル対応)
- 業界標準化への貢献
- コミュニティ駆動開発
まとめ
「Claude Code Sub-Agent Collective」は、まさに開発者のための宝石のようなツールですわ:
✅ 90%の開発効率向上を実現
✅ /van
コマンド一つで専門エージェント自動選択
✅ TDD強制システムによる革命的な品質向上
✅ ハブ・アンド・スポーク型の洗練されたアーキテクチャ
まだ実験段階のツールではございますが、複雑なプロジェクトや品質重視の開発では圧倒的な価値を提供いたしますわ。
特に「あまり知られていない隠れた名ツール」として、早期にご導入いただくことで、他のチームより圧倒的なアドバンテージをお得になりますでしょう。
TDDを自動強制するという革新的な機能は、これまでテスト駆動開発に躊躇していた開発者様にとって、まさに救世主のような存在になりますわね。
参考リンク
この記事は2025年8月の調査結果に基づいています。プロジェクトは活発に開発中のため、最新情報は公式リポジトリをご確認ください。
Discussion